integrations / slack

Bring your code to the conversations you care about with the GitHub and Slack integration
https://slack.github.com/
MIT License
3.07k stars 482 forks source link

Shorter link previews #1765

Open driesvints opened 1 year ago

driesvints commented 1 year ago

Is your feature request related to a problem? Please describe. Although it's nice that we get some details about an issue/pr when the link preview is shown, more often it's pretty disruptive that your entire chat window gets filled with it and it's hard to follow along with a convo.

Describe the solution you'd like I wouldn't go as far as https://github.com/integrations/slack/issues/487 but what would be cool is if you could disable the issue/pr body while still maintaining all the other info. That or shorten it to about three lines or so.

Describe alternatives you've considered No real alternatives are available other than totally disabling the integration.

Additional context Here's a screenshot of where a link to an issue gets unfurled. It takes up the entire screen.

Screenshot 2023-08-28 at 08 40 45
sevenseacat commented 1 year ago

We had to disable the integration due to this - it was simply way way too noisy.

Our PRs also have a dozen or so checks on them, and they all get appended to every notification as well.

a613 commented 5 months ago

There's a busier ticket for this over here: https://github.com/integrations/slack/issues/564

1DanielC commented 2 months ago

Upvoting this!